The MCU limited series picks up on Sam Wilson, aka The Falcon, who was gifted the Captain America shield from Steve Rogers. It follows Sam’s journey in realizing what the shield means not only to him but the world and just why he might be the right person to carry it. #CaptainAmerica #PJExplained
